Revolutionize Your Business: How AI is Automating Car Servicing

AI automating car servicing with robotic arm and digital displays.

Transforming Car Servicing: The Role of AI

The automotive industry is undergoing a significant transformation as artificial intelligence (AI) automates critical processes such as vehicle inspections and servicing. Once reliant on human inspectors to analyze manual checks and maintain service quality, businesses are now harnessing the power of multimodal AI to handle the growing demand for vehicle health assessments. This evolution is particularly vital for small and medium-sized businesses (SMBs) who need to compete in a fast-paced market.

The New Standard: Electronic Vehicle Health Checks (eVHCs)

In today's fast-paced automotive environment, traditional inspection methods are giving way to electronic Vehicle Health Checks. These digital assessments not only enhance transparency but also foster customer trust. When a customer can visually confirm the need for repairs—from worn brake pads to engine issues—they feel more assured that their vehicle is in good hands. This shift has resulted in eVHCs becoming a competitive edge in the industry, allowing companies to stand out through clarity and verified service history.

The Challenge: Managing Increased Data

As businesses increasingly adopt video inspections—producing over 80 million videos in a short span—companies face a significant challenge: processing this vast amount of data efficiently. Manual review methods are not just slow and inconsistent; they are also prone to errors that can damage customer relations. By automating vehicle inspections using multimodal AI, companies can assess footage faster and more accurately, balancing the surge in customer demand with high-quality service delivery.

AI’s Precision: How It Works

The architecture of multimodal AI goes beyond simple image recognition. It analyzes multiple data streams—video, audio, and text—to ensure thorough inspections. For example, a three-hour breakdown of a vehicle inspection can be processed by assessing each frame for clarity and context. The AI utilizes rigorous prompt engineering to guide its analysis, ensuring accuracy and mitigating errors, which not only enhances results but also improves turnaround times tremendously.

Business Impact: Driving Efficiency and Trust

The integration of AI into vehicle inspections has profound implications for businesses. Companies employing these technologies have reported a staggering 70-80 hours of saved time per month, allowing staff to refocus on customer relations. Notably, businesses see a marked improvement in their Net Promoter Score (NPS), which translates to enhanced customer loyalty and repeat business. In a sector where reputation matters, these efficiency gains ultimately lead to increased profitability.

A Look Forward: The Future of AI in Car Servicing

Looking ahead, the potential for AI in the automotive servicing sector is expansive. The opportunity for global standardization across service protocols can help ensure that inspections are consistent regardless of location. Furthermore, real-time data processing means technicians can receive immediate feedback during the inspection process, enhancing service quality and customer satisfaction.

Model Collapse Explored: Why Your AI Outputs Might Be Diminishing

Update Understanding Model Collapse: A Hidden Dilemma in AI In the rapidly evolving landscape of artificial intelligence, small and medium-sized businesses (SMBs) face a unique challenge: the phenomenon known as model collapse. As AI becomes increasingly integrated into business operations, understanding model collapse is crucial for harnessing AI's potential while mitigating risks that could hinder performance. The Basics of Model Collapse: What You Need to Know Model collapse occurs when machine learning models begin to degrade over time, producing less diverse and increasingly predictable outputs. This subtle but significant issue stems from training models primarily on data generated by prior versions of themselves or other AI systems, creating a feedback loop known as a recursive dependency. Essentially, while performance metrics may initially look fine, models can gradually narrow their understanding, losing their ability to respond to edge cases and unique scenarios. Why Does Model Collapse Happen? The causes of model collapse are multifaceted. As highlighted in several studies, the shift from human-created data to AI-generated content can reduce the variation and richness of training datasets. This lack of diversity leads to outputs that reflect only the most common patterns, resulting in models that don't recognize less frequent but essential data points. Over time, the cumulative effect can lead to a practical degradation in overall model utility, risking your business's capability to leverage AI effectively. Real-World Implications of Model Collapse for SMBs Small and medium businesses rely heavily on data-driven AI tools for marketing, customer relations, and operational efficiencies. As discussed in the article by WitnessAI, businesses stand to lose both reliability and customer trust when models produce low-quality or inaccurate outputs. For example, in sectors like healthcare or finance, poor AI performance could lead to gross miscalculations or misplaced reliance on faulty data, effectively risking safety and bottom-line financial health. The Importance of Training Data Quality Understanding how to prevent model collapse is integral to maintaining the strength of AI systems. Training on high-quality, human-generated data rather than relying on outputs from other AIs helps preserve the diversity that’s fundamental for robust machine learning. By ensuring that datasets include varied perspectives and authentic human experiences, businesses can bolster their AI’s effectiveness, keeping it aligned with real-world applications. Future-Proofing Against Model Collapse: Tips for SMBs To safeguard against model collapse, businesses can implement strategic measures: Curate High-Quality Datasets: Focus on using data from verified human sources and continually update your collection with new, unprocessed information to maintain relevance. Track Data Provenance: Keep records of where your data originates. Understanding whether content comes from reliable human sources or is generated by AI will help maintain quality and integrity. Invest in Hybrid Training Methods: Use a blend of human-generated and synthetic data to ensure that models benefit from both high-quality information and the power of generative AI. Regularly Assess Model Performance: Implement routine evaluations to identify early signs of model drift or collapse, allowing your business to respond swiftly and mitigate risks. Unlocking the Future: How to Integrate Universal Commerce Protocol (UCP) with AI Agents

Update Understanding the Universal Commerce Protocol (UCP) The Universal Commerce Protocol (UCP) represents a pivotal evolution in the world of e-commerce, particularly for small and medium-sized businesses (SMBs) navigating the complexities of digital sales. At its core, UCP is an open standard designed to facilitate seamless interactions between AI agents and various commerce systems, transforming how buying and selling happens online. Why UCP is Essential for SMBs Today’s e-commerce landscape is overcrowded and highly fragmented. Merchants often face the daunting task of creating custom integrations for each shopping channel—like websites and apps—which is both time-consuming and labor-intensive. In this scenario, UCP emerges as a game-changer, offering a single integration point that connects multiple systems and platforms. This not only simplifies operations but also allows SMBs to focus on scaling their business without being bogged down by technical hurdles. Making Commerce Accessible with AI Imagine an AI agent capable of understanding customer needs, researching product options, processing payments, and managing everything from carts to final transactions, all without human intervention. This is the reality that UCP aims to create, blurring the lines between traditional commerce and AI-driven purchasing experiences. As consumers increasingly prefer chatbots and voice assistants for shopping, UCP empowers SMBs to adapt to these changes without losing control of their brand or customer relationships, as they remain the Merchant of Record. Steps to Integrate UCP Integrating the UCP into your business operations may seem daunting, but it is designed to be developer-friendly, making it an excellent solution for SMBs lacking extensive technical resources. Here’s a brief overview of how integration works: Set Up Your Business Server: Begin by establishing a server that handles business APIs and sample products, making it easier to visualize and test UCP integration. Prepare for Agent Requests: Ensure your server is ready to accept requests from AI agents, streamlining the interaction process. Discover Capabilities: Utilize UCP’s JSON manifest to allow AI agents to find and use your services dynamically. Invoke Checkout Capabilities: Set up a checkout session where AI can facilitate transactions, enhancing customer experience. Apply Discounts: Leverage UCP’s functionality to offer discounts in real-time, enhancing customer satisfaction and driving sales. Transforming the Customer Experience The value of adopting UCP goes beyond just streamlined operations. It fundamentally transforms the customer experience, enabling seamless transactions through familiar interfaces. With UCP, customers can browse products and complete purchases directly through AI agents, significantly reducing abandoned carts and providing a more enjoyable shopping journey. How AI Tools Are Transforming Public Relations for SMBs in 2026

Update The Rise of AI in Public Relations As artificial intelligence rapidly evolves, its impact on public relations (PR) is becoming more profound than ever. For small and medium-sized businesses (SMBs), leveraging AI tools can be a game-changer, enhancing efficiency and effectiveness in PR strategies. In 2026, the use of AI tools has expanded beyond mere trend-following; they are now integral in shaping how brands interact with consumers, manage reputations, and communicate their narratives. Unlocking PR Efficiency with AI Tools AI tools simplify time-consuming processes traditionally associated with PR, from media monitoring to content creation. For instance, the AI PR Toolkit and Content Toolkit allow PR teams to draft comprehensive press releases with impressive speed. Similarly, tools like Jasper and ChatGPT generate high-quality marketing content through straightforward prompts, encouraging creativity while speeding up workflow. Insights from Industry Experts Experts in the PR field underline the importance of adopting these advanced tools. Justin Mauldin emphasizes that AI enhances data analysis, allowing PR professionals to quickly analyze broad datasets and pull actionable insights. This capability enables effective targeting and strategic outreach, crucial for maintaining a competitive edge in the industry (Mauldin, 2025). Creativity Meets Automation The integration of AI not only brings automation but also fosters creativity. Generative AI tools, which can produce various content types from blog posts to social media updates, allow PR professionals to experiment with new formats and styles, tailoring messages to resonate with specific audiences. For example, Fanbooster is a top contender for social media management, automating content calendars while offering in-depth analysis. This automation grants PR teams the leisure to innovate their content strategies. Benefits of AI-Driven PR Strategies AI applications in PR extend beyond efficiency, encompassing enhancements in customer engagement and reputation management. By utilizing tools like Meltwater for real-time sentiment analysis and monitoring, PR teams can promptly address public concerns and adapt strategies according to audience reactions. The reduction of response times leads to greater audience satisfaction and retention. Identifying the Best AI Tools for Your Needs Selecting the right AI tool involves careful consideration of your unique PR requirements. Factors like user-friendliness, pricing, and specific features are paramount. For instance, Prowly provides a comprehensive database for media contacts alongside customizable press release templates, making it perfect for teams looking to streamline their outreach efforts. Future Trends in AI for Public Relations As we look ahead, the integration of AI in PR will continue to evolve, with significant trends emerging in predictive analytics and personalized campaign strategies. Staying attuned to ethical considerations surrounding AI use, such as transparency and bias, is crucial to maintain trust and integrity in messaging.
